WoW Europe: Free character migration January 9 to 15 - Image 1It looks like North America's World of Warcraft scene isn't the only one out to balance its server population issues. Blizzard blue-texter Thundgot passed by Europe's WoW Forums earlier to announce that their region has also commenced with its slew of free character migrations ending January 15. Here's a list of the realms that will be affected:

  • From
    • Crushridge
    • Frostmane
    • Grim Batol
    • Outland
  • To
    • Dentarg
    • Haomarush
    • Mazrigos
Adventurers will want to take advantage of this offer as soon as possible - Thundgot reminds us that the migrations will close if a destination realm's population becomes too high. First-timers interested in moving out of their realm will want to visit the official WoW site via the source link for a proper step-by-step guide.
